801 E Avalon Ave, Ste 203
Muscle Shoals, AL 35661
Remember that this website is one of the largest directories of financials on the Internet. Give us your opinion CONTACT.
100 Brook Dr
Ste E
Helena, AL 35080
7% of users who visit the information in this banking live or work within a radius of 58km.
33 Inverness Center Pkwy
Ste 300
Birmingham, AL 35242
The 24% users who leave an opinion of this financial, live within 3KM.
33 Inverness Center Pkwy, Ste 300
Birmingham, AL 35242
7% of users who visit the information in this banking live or work within a radius of 58km.
33 Inverness Center Pkwy
Ste 300
Birmingham, AL 35242
The 24% users who leave an opinion of this financial, live within 3KM.
109 Jefferson St N, Suite 3
Huntsville, AL 35801
7% of users who visit the information in this banking live or work within a radius of 58km.
4822 Woods Crossing
Montgomery, AL 36106
The 24% users who leave an opinion of this financial, live within 3KM.
402 S Wilson Dam Rd
Muscle Shoals, AL 35661
7% of users who visit the information in this banking live or work within a radius of 58km.
2605 Danville Rd SW
Decatur, AL 35603
The 24% users who leave an opinion of this financial, live within 3KM.
1112 Bradshaw Dr
Florence, AL 35630
7% of users who visit the information in this banking live or work within a radius of 58km.
33 Inverness Center Pkwy, Ste 300
Birmingham, AL 35242
The 24% users who leave an opinion of this financial, live within 3KM.
502 2nd Ave S
Ste A
Clanton, AL 35045
7% of users who visit the information in this banking live or work within a radius of 58km.
225 N Memorial Dr
Prattville, AL 36067
The 24% users who leave an opinion of this financial, live within 3KM.
600 S Ct St
Ste 313
Montgomery, AL 36104
7% of users who visit the information in this banking live or work within a radius of 58km.
33 Inverness Ctr Pkwy, Ste 300
Birmingham, AL 35242
The 24% users who leave an opinion of this financial, live within 3KM.